Communications Descriptions & Time Commitments
COMMUNICATIONS GROUP Social Media / Public Relations Time Commitment: As Needed Update social media regularly. Promote the service of Rotary Club 29 to the community. Ensure the media is informed regarding speakers and Rotary events. Coordinate media coverage of Rotary events. Prepare press releases for appropriate activities of the club.
